About Converting Centigrams per Teaspoon to Troy ounces per Gallon
Centigram per Teaspoon and Troy ounce per Gallon both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
troy ounces per gallon = centigrams per teaspoon × 0.246917733647
This factor comes from each unit's defined relationship to the category's base unit: 1 centigram per teaspoon equals 2.02884136211 base units, and 1 troy ounce per gallon equals 8.21666930173 base units, so dividing one by the other gives the direct centigram per teaspoon-to-troy ounce per gallon factor of 0.246917733647.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
